如何使用VPS屏蔽FTP访问? (vps ftp 屏蔽)
在网络安全日益重要的今天,保障自己的私人信息安全是非常必要的。对于想要保护自己服务器FTP服务的用户来说,屏蔽FTP访问是一种非常有用的方式。在这篇文章中,我们将介绍如何通过使用Virtual Private Server (VPS)屏蔽FTP访问。
1. 确定FTP服务端口
您需要知道您的FTP服务的端口号。通常情况下,FTP服务使用的是20和21端口。如果您的FTP服务是通过其他端口连接的,则需要相应调整。
2. 创建新的iptables规则
iptables是Linux内核中的一个用于网络包过滤的框架和工具集,我们可以使用iptables来屏蔽FTP访问。具体操作步骤如下:
a. 登录VPS服务器,并以root身份运行以下命令:
“`bash
iptables -A INPUT -p tcp –dport 20 -j DROP
iptables -A INPUT -p tcp –dport 21 -j DROP
“`
这将会在VPS的iptables规则中添加两个新规则,分别用于屏蔽FTP服务的20和21端口。
b. 如果您同时有SSH服务,则需要添加一条规则来允许SSH服务访问:
“`bash
iptables -A INPUT -p tcp -s YOUR_IP_ADDRESS –dport 22 -j ACCEPT
“`
请根据您自己的需求和实际情况相应地修改YOUR_IP_ADDRESS和22端口。
c. 您需要运行以下命令保存iptables规则:
“`bash
service iptables save
“`
3. 确认iptables规则已生效
运行以下命令来确认您的iptables规则是否已成功应用:
“`bash
iptables -L -n
“`
如果您看到了已添加的规则,则表示您的VPS已经成功屏蔽了FTP访问。
通过屏蔽FTP访问,您的服务器将会更加安全,减少了被恶意攻击的风险。但请注意,如果您拥有其他服务也需要使用FTP协议的话,这些服务可能会因此而受到影响。因此,在操作前请仔细考虑您的需求和实际情况。
相关问题拓展阅读:
- vps 服务器的 ftp 我无法连接 总是;列表错误。在别的机器上 就可以正常使用!求解!!!!!!
vps 服务器的 ftp 我无法连接 总是;列表错误。在别的机器上 就可以正常使用!求解!!!!!!
那个估计是你的电脑有防火墙,或者是你的FTP工具有问题.
你的防火墙只开启了21端口,而没有开启其他端口吧。
而FTP的连接是分两个端口的,一个数据端口,一个控制端口,21是控制端口,没有开放数据端口,所以出现这种情况。
所以,你可以采用以下的方式:
1、服务器端开放20、21两个端举唤口,客户则模端并去切换主动与被动连接模式。
2、因为连接的时候,孙答缓会随机生成一个端口连接,所以服务器的防火墙上,将整个FTP服务,加入信任允许的列表
就可以了
用serv-u建的ftp服务的话,就去悔让设置一下啊纳裤,在,先项碧茄局前面打勾
关于vps ftp 屏蔽的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
编辑:广州鸿名健康科技有限公司
标签:端口,您的,屏蔽,规则,服务器